 Description:Enables faster run/resting by use of FPS dividers. These dividers simply divide the game's requested FPS by their respective values while resting or running. After starting a new game or loading a saved character, configure this addon by hitting escape -> video options. Setting these dividers to something greater than one can substantially reduce the amount of time required to finish resting/running on older computers. Better Item Description 1.6.6This addon makes items description easier to read and determine on a glance it's usefulness Most important thing to remember it's not recommended to use this mod if you'r new to the game Showing Items Tier in Inventory 1.6.0This addon add a column to inventory which show items Tier and allows sorting to show higher Tier first There is an option under "Game Setting"->UI->Sort Items by Tier by default items which is going to be transmo- and of type scroll (rune,infusion..), tinker or other without Tier specified will be placed at the top of the inventory to avoid occasional transmo of valuables This mod is safe to use without starting new game Exponential Leveling 1.5.5Exponential Leveling is an addon that changes the amount of points (stats, class, ..) and optionally resources (hp/stamina/mana/regen..) you gain upon EACH level up. Being fully configurable, it can also be used to make the game easier as you wish to. THIS DOES NOT DISABLE IN-GAME AND STEAM ACHIEVEMENTS. How to use this addon:     - Download and install, of course. Check if the addon is ACTIVATED. If you have another addon that superload/overload player.lua, it might conflict.
    - Start a New Game.
    - Under Options > Gameplay, you can enable or disable the addon. This will work from the next levelup. It cannot be used retroactively.
    - You can also change mode of operating (Default is balanced) and optional modes of operation (Also increase resources, life, etc on levelup) or be left as is.
    Operating Modes:     - Balanced -> Gives extra points in a fair way depending on your difficulty (Nightmare, Insane and Madness)
    - Extra Points -> Gives many more points than vanilla in any difficulty
    - Cheatish -> Gives way more points than you'll ever need
    - Only Life -> Does NOT change how many points you gain on levelup, but provide some extra MAX HP on levelup. How much per level can be configured under the options.
    Optional Modes (These work alongside Operating Modes):     - None -> Nothing else than what chosen under Operating Modes
    - All Resources -> Increase stamina, mana, hate, vim, etc (MAX and regen) upon levelup. How much per level can be configured under the options.
    - MAX HP -> Increase only MAX HP and not all resources upon levelup. How much per level can be configured under the options. Stacks with Only Life if you want to.

Frequently Asked Questions: Ashes of Urh'Rok 1.6.7Official Expansion!Many in Maj'Eyal have heard of "demons", sadistic creatures who appear seemingly from nowhere, leaving a trail of suffering and destruction whereever they go. Their Fearscape floats far above the skies, watching and waiting, but not idly; their agents scout the land, their legions build up their forces, and their scholars develop new spells and strategies. As the barrier between our worlds begins to crack under their scrutiny, helpless Eyalites have begun to disappear, whisked up to serve as their slaves and playthings. They imbue these victims with magical powers to better survive the ensuing stresses - can you use your new-found abilities to escape the legions of Mal'Rok?
